![]() |
Uso de ListBox
Hola, nuevamente ando por aqui dando lata, es que en el programa en el que trabajo actualmente, tengo un ListBox, el cual lleno con algunas variables: a,x, d4, etc. Entonces necesito que al darle doble click a alguna de esas variables que estan en el listbox, la variable elegida aparezca en un Edit que tengo en el mismo formulario... Espero que me puedan ayudar, muchas gracias
|
Cita:
edit1.text := listbox1.items.strings[listbox1.itemindex]; y ya vas a tenr el valor del renglon seleccionado en el listbox |
Bueno, pues está claro que requieres el evento OnDblClick del ListBox.
Para acceder a los ítemes usas ListBox.Items[i] donde I es el índice del elemento que deseas, que en este caso será ListBox.SelectedIndex. Asignas el valor al Edit mediante su propiedad Edit.Text. Observación: En el evento OnDblClick verifica que realmente se haya seleccionado un elemento: if ListBox.ItemIndex <> -1 then // Saludos |
Muchas gracias, funciona muy bien, gracias por el tiempo...
|
La franja horaria es GMT +2. Ahora son las 05:31:16. |
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2025, Jelsoft Enterprises Ltd.
Traducción al castellano por el equipo de moderadores del Club Delphi